How to create vg & lv on VA7410 (SAN)
I have two VA7410 configured in SAN setup.
I already have 3 host connected to VA. The VA configured in RAID 0+1.
Recently i have added 10 more disks on each VA & attached another new host on to the VA.
Now , the problem is :-
1/ How to create the LUN?
2/ How to user LVM to create vg/lvol to link to the LUN created ?

You must have got SDM (Storage Device Manager) with VA7410. If not installed install it. Then Once you have SDM in place run SAM.
# sam
go to Disks and Filesystems:
Then choose "Action" and select "launch SDM"
Once SDM is luanched, just go thr' the menu items and you will be able to create LUN's on it.
Once you create LUNS, further you need to follow certain steps to create LV.
# pvcreate
# mkdir /dev/vgname
# mknod /dev/vgname/group 64
# vgcreate vgname
# lvcreate -n lvname -L lvsizeinMB vgname
# newfs -F vxfes /dev/vgname/rlvname

Please read:
# pvcreate
# mkdir /dev/vgname
# mknod /dev/vgname/group 64
# vgcreate vgname
# lvcreate -n lvname -L lvsizeinMB vgname
# newfs -F vxfes /dev/vgname/rlvname
as
# pvcreate /dev/rdsk/cxtydz
This device is the one which represenst your LUN e.g. /dev/rdsk/cxtydz
Repeat this commands for all LUN's you created
# mkdir /dev/vgname
# mknod /dev/vgname/group c 64
# vgcreate vgname
Here your PVname is /dev/dsk/cxtydz and so on.
# lvcreate -n lvname -L lvsizeinMB vgname
# newfs -F vxfs /dev/vgname/rlvname

1, HOW TO CREATE LUN.
you use command view sdm to create LUN, for more easy let use X-terminal and issue following commands
#export DISPLAY=yourip:0.0
#laucher
SEE GUIDE.
2, after creating LUN you wil able to see new pv disk
#ioscan -fnC disk
#pvcreate -f /dev/dsk/cxtxdx
#vgcreate ...
#lvcreate

For identifying the LUN you need to loook at it's hardware path in "ioscan -fnC disk" Output and go thr' SAM, then disk & Filesystems. Then select Disk Devices. You will see some "unsed" disk but make sure that disk is shown unsed from alll nodes in the cluster. If current node has not activated a particular VG then all associated disk are shown unused but the disk may be used on other nodes. This you need to verify.
Now the ioscan output of the VA7410 may be something like this:
"disk 9 0/2/1/0.1.63.0.0.0.6 sdisk CLAIMED DEVICE HP OPEN-V"
Now looking at this path "0/2/1/0.1.63.0.0.0.6" you can judge your new LUN as well.
